Here's what I would do:
1) Put a collar on that would prevent him from scratching and opening that wound over and over. I don't like the plastic E-cones, but I do like these:

2) I would put something like Calendula gel on the wound to aid in healing. If it also has aloe and or comfrey in it, all the better.
3) I would clean the ears using Zymox Otic. Google for it and you will find multiple places to buy it. I get the kind WITHOUT hydrocortisone, but that's up to you.
4) If he is eating any grains, I would eliminate them immediately. Don't forget about treats.

My dog has been going through bouts of ear infections. Red, hot, swollen
ear that he has scratched to pieces and now has a deep wound on the outside
of the ear which wont heal from constant scratching. Also, he has
terrible flea allergies, and there are fleas out there when we go walking, and in
the yard. Ive treated the yard and house with all natural remedies, but
still he is suffering. Any ideas on what to treat the deep wound on his ear
with ? It just keeps opening up and bleeding. It is about the size of a
quarter.
Thank you.
